In year 1857, Sepoy Mutiny known famously as first war of independence occurred. Sepoy's of the East India company started a rebellion against British. A revolution, a fight for freedom.

India's freedom fight started long before 1857, continued for 200 years and on August 15, 1947 under the leadership of a great man known as Mahatma Gandhi, India attained it's long dream of freedom and was declared a Independent Nation.

We are so indebted to all the freedom fighters, whose sacrificial acts freed us from the rule of a foreign nation.
